One killed in Sunsari road accident



SUNSARI: A man has died in a road accident at Sunsari district headquarters Inaruwa-6 on Saturday. The deceased has been identified as local resident Dhubir Katwal, according to the District Police Office, Sunsari.

Katwal was hit by a motorcycle (Me 6 Pa 1830) heading towards the east from the west. Seriously injured, Katwal died during treatment the district hospital, Inaruwa, DSP at the Office Binod Sharma said.

The motorcycle rider Bishnu Dev Yadav,40, of Rajbiraj municipality-6, Saptari was also injured in the accident. Yadav has sustained serious injuries and is undergoing treatment at Nobel hospital, Biratnagar, police said.
